The Ultimate Guide to AI-Powered Web Development Tools
Table of Contents
Section 1: Introduction to AI-Powered Web Development Tools
In recent years, the field of web development has seen a significant transformation with the introduction of Artificial Intelligence (AI) technology. AI-powered web development tools have revolutionized the way websites are built, making the process faster, more efficient, and more intelligent.
AI-powered web development tools leverage machine learning algorithms and natural language processing to automate and enhance various aspects of web development. These tools can assist developers in tasks such as coding, design, testing, and optimization, enabling them to create high-quality websites in less time.
One of the key advantages of AI-powered web development tools is their ability to generate code automatically. These tools can analyze a given design and generate the corresponding HTML, CSS, and JavaScript code, saving developers hours of manual coding. They can also provide suggestions and recommendations to improve code quality and efficiency, helping developers write cleaner and more maintainable code.
Another area where AI-powered web development tools excel is in design assistance. These tools can analyze a website’s layout, color scheme, and typography, and provide suggestions to improve its visual appeal and user experience. They can also generate design variations and prototypes, allowing developers to explore different options quickly.
AI-powered web development tools can also assist in testing and optimization. They can automatically test a website’s performance, responsiveness, and compatibility across different devices and browsers. They can also analyze user behavior and provide insights to optimize the website’s layout and content for better engagement and conversion rates.
In conclusion, AI-powered web development tools have transformed the way websites are built and have made the process more efficient and intelligent. These tools automate various tasks, such as code generation, design assistance, testing, and optimization, enabling developers to create high-quality websites in less time. As AI technology continues to advance, we can expect even more powerful and innovative web development tools in the future.
Section 2: Benefits of AI in Web Development
Artificial Intelligence (AI) is revolutionizing the field of web development by bringing numerous benefits and enhancing the overall user experience. Here are some of the key advantages of using AI-powered tools in web development:
- Enhanced User Experience: AI algorithms can analyze user behavior and preferences, allowing websites to personalize content and provide recommendations tailored to individual users. This improves user engagement and satisfaction.
- Automated Testing and Debugging: AI-powered tools can automate the testing and debugging process, significantly reducing the time and effort required. This helps developers identify and fix issues more efficiently, leading to faster and more reliable web development.
- Efficient Content Generation: AI algorithms can generate high-quality content, such as product descriptions, blog posts, and social media updates, based on specific requirements. This saves time for developers and content creators, allowing them to focus on other important tasks.
- Improved Search Engine Optimization (SEO): AI-powered tools can analyze search engine algorithms and user search patterns to optimize websites for better search engine rankings. This helps websites attract more organic traffic and improve their online visibility.
- Smart Chatbots and Virtual Assistants: AI-powered chatbots and virtual assistants can provide instant customer support, answer queries, and assist users in navigating websites. They can understand natural language and engage in meaningful conversations, enhancing the overall user experience.
- Advanced Data Analytics: AI algorithms can process large amounts of data and provide valuable insights for web developers. This helps in making data-driven decisions and improving website performance based on user behavior, trends, and patterns.
By leveraging AI in web development, businesses can create highly personalized and efficient websites that cater to the specific needs and preferences of their target audience. This not only enhances user satisfaction but also contributes to increased conversions and business growth.
Section 3: Top AI-Powered Web Development Tools
Artificial Intelligence (AI) has revolutionized various industries, and web development is no exception. AI-powered web development tools have emerged as essential resources for developers, enabling them to streamline their workflow, improve efficiency, and enhance user experiences. In this section, we will explore some of the top AI-powered web development tools available today.
- Wix ADI: Wix ADI (Artificial Design Intelligence) is an innovative tool that uses AI algorithms to create personalized websites automatically. It analyzes the content you provide, suggests layouts, designs, and even writes tailored copy. With Wix ADI, you can have a fully functional website up and running in no time.
- Grid: Grid is an AI-powered website builder that eliminates the need for manual coding. It uses AI algorithms to analyze your content and create a visually appealing and responsive website. Grid’s AI also optimizes your website for search engines, ensuring better visibility and higher rankings.
- LambdaTest: LambdaTest is an AI-driven tool that helps developers test their websites across different browsers and devices. It uses machine learning algorithms to identify bugs, glitches, and compatibility issues, allowing developers to fix them before deployment. LambdaTest saves time and effort by automating the testing process.
- Phrasee: Phrasee is an AI-powered tool that helps improve the effectiveness of your website’s copywriting. It uses natural language processing and machine learning to generate compelling and engaging content. Phrasee’s AI algorithms analyze data and user behavior to create personalized and persuasive copy that resonates with your target audience.
- Uizard: Uizard is an AI-powered design tool that transforms hand-drawn sketches into interactive prototypes. It uses machine learning to recognize and convert your sketches into digital designs, saving you time and effort. Uizard’s AI also automates repetitive design tasks, allowing you to focus on creativity.
These are just a few examples of the top AI-powered web development tools available. By leveraging these tools, developers can enhance their productivity, create visually stunning websites, and deliver exceptional user experiences. As AI continues to advance, we can expect even more innovative tools to emerge, further empowering web developers.
Section 4: How to Choose the Right AI Tool for Your Project
With the increasing popularity of AI-powered web development tools, it’s crucial to choose the right one for your project. Here are some key factors to consider when making your selection:
- Define your project goals: Before choosing an AI tool, clearly define your project goals and identify the specific tasks you want the tool to assist with. This will help you narrow down your options and find a tool that aligns with your requirements.
- Evaluate available features: Take a close look at the features offered by different AI tools. Consider the functionalities that are important for your project, such as natural language processing, image recognition, or predictive analytics. Select a tool that offers the features you need to achieve your goals.
- Consider ease of use: User-friendliness is essential, especially if you don’t have a strong technical background. Look for AI tools that provide a simple and intuitive interface, with easy-to-understand documentation and tutorials. This will help you maximize your productivity and minimize the learning curve.
- Check for integration capabilities: Determine whether the AI tool can seamlessly integrate with your existing tech stack. It should be compatible with the programming languages, frameworks, and platforms you are currently using. Consider how easily it can integrate with other tools and systems for a smooth workflow.
- Assess scalability and flexibility: Consider the scalability and flexibility of the AI tool. Will it be able to handle your project’s growth and changing needs over time? Look for tools that offer scalability options, such as cloud-based solutions, as well as the ability to customize and adapt the tool to suit your specific requirements.
- Look for support and community: Research the level of support provided by the AI tool’s developers. Check if they have a dedicated support team, documentation, and community forums where you can seek assistance and share knowledge. Active communities can provide valuable insights and help you overcome any challenges you may encounter.
By considering these factors, you’ll be better equipped to choose the right AI tool for your web development project. Remember to evaluate multiple options, read reviews, and even try out free trial versions before making a final decision. The right AI tool can significantly enhance your development process and help you achieve your project goals more efficiently.
Section 5: Best Practices for Utilizing AI in Web Development
As AI continues to revolutionize various industries, web development is no exception. Incorporating AI-powered tools into your web development process can enhance productivity, efficiency, and user experience. To help you make the most out of AI in web development, here are some best practices to follow:
- Understand your goals: Before implementing AI in your web development projects, clearly define your objectives. Determine how AI can help you achieve those goals and which specific AI tools or techniques are most suitable.
- Choose the right AI tools: There are various AI-powered web development tools available, each with its own strengths and features. Research and identify the tools that align with your project requirements and goals.
- Start with small projects: If you are new to using AI in web development, it’s advisable to start with smaller projects rather than diving into complex ones. This allows you to learn and understand the capabilities and limitations of AI tools while minimizing risks.
- Use AI for repetitive tasks: AI excels at automating repetitive and time-consuming tasks. Identify areas in your web development process that can benefit from automation, such as data entry, content generation, or testing.
- Continuously train and update AI models: AI models require training and fine-tuning to deliver accurate results. Stay up-to-date with the latest techniques and algorithms, and regularly train and update your AI models to improve their performance.
- Combine AI with human expertise: While AI can automate certain tasks, it’s important to leverage human expertise and creativity in web development. Use AI as a complementary tool and combine it with human intuition and judgment to deliver exceptional user experiences.
- Ensure data privacy and security: When utilizing AI in web development, data privacy and security must be a top priority. Implement robust security measures and adhere to data protection regulations to safeguard user information and maintain trust.
- Regularly evaluate and optimize: Continuously evaluate the effectiveness of AI tools and techniques in your web development projects. Identify areas for improvement and optimize your AI implementation to achieve better results over time.
By following these best practices, you can harness the power of AI in web development to create innovative and user-centric websites and applications.